  • Paris under fire over plan to move homeless people out of the city for 2024 Olympic Games 2024-07-01 19:21

    French authorities accused of ‘social cleansing’ of migrants and homeless before Paris Olympics

    Just a day after the ceremonial lighting of the Paris 2024 Olympic flame in Greece on April 16, accompanied by oaths to friendship and solidarity, French authorities began evicting hundreds of migrants from France's largest squat in Vitry-sur-Seine, south of Paris. Those evicted were encouraged to board buses that would take them to other parts of France.
